Krazy Kruizers Posted July 26, 2017 #3 Share Posted July 26, 2017 You can make reservations for times between 5:15 - 6:15 and 7:30 - 9 PM. You can make the reservations for 3 days at a time and you certainly can request the same table and wait staff.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
TAD2005 Posted July 26, 2017 #4 Share Posted July 26, 2017 You can make reservations for times between 5:15 - 6:15 and 7:30 - 9 PM.You can make the reservations for 3 days at a time and you certainly can request the same table and wait staff. Yes, you can request the same table and wait staff, but nothing is guaranteed. The only way to assure that you have the same table and wait-staff is to book fixed dining, either early or main seating. If you don't reserve for each 3 day period, and just walk in, you may or may not get your same wait staff. It all depends on how many people got there before you.
